Kalki 2898 AD: A Monumental Fusion of Mythology and Futurism

 

Kalki 2898 AD: A Monumental Fusion of Mythology and Futurism

Kalki 2898 AD is a 2024 Indian Telugu-language epic science fiction film that masterfully intertwines Hindu mythology with a dystopian futuristic narrative. Directed by Nag Ashwin and produced by Vyjayanthi Movies, the film boasts a stellar ensemble cast, including Prabhas, Amitabh Bachchan, Deepika Padukone, Kamal Haasan, and Disha Patani. Released worldwide on June 27, 2024, in multiple formats such as IMAX, 3D, and 4DX, the film has garnered both critical acclaim and commercial success. 



🌌 Plot Overview

Set in the year 2898 AD, the film unfolds in a dystopian world where the city of Kasi stands as the last bastion of civilization, overshadowed by the oppressive regime of Supreme Yaskin. The narrative follows Bhairava (Prabhas), a self-serving bounty hunter, who becomes entangled in a mission to capture SUM-80, also known as Sumathi (Deepika Padukone), a woman believed to be carrying the prophesied avatar of Lord Vishnu, Kalki. As Bhairava's journey progresses, he encounters Ashwatthama (Amitabh Bachchan), a cursed immortal warrior from the Mahabharata, who seeks redemption by protecting Sumathi and her unborn child. The film delves into themes of destiny, redemption, and the eternal battle between good and evil. 


🎭 Cast & Characters

  • Prabhas as Bhairava, a mercenary drawn into a larger destiny.

  • Amitabh Bachchan as Ashwatthama, the immortal warrior seeking atonement.

  • Deepika Padukone as SUM-80/Sumathi, the bearer of hope for humanity.

  • Kamal Haasan as Supreme Yaskin, the tyrannical ruler of Kasi.

  • Disha Patani as Roxie, a key figure in the unfolding events.

  • Saswata Chatterjee as Commander Manas, Yaskin's enforcer.

  • Keerthy Suresh as the voice of Bujji, Bhairava's AI companion. 

🎥 Production & Visual Aesthetics

The film's production spanned several years, with principal photography commencing in July 2021 and concluding in May 2024. Shot extensively at Ramoji Film City, the film's visual narrative is brought to life through the lens of cinematographer Djordje Stojiljkovic and the editing prowess of Kotagiri Venkateswara Rao. Santhosh Narayanan's musical score complements the film's epic scale, enhancing its emotional and dramatic beats. 


📈 Box Office & Reception

Kalki 2898 AD opened to record-breaking numbers, grossing ₹180 crore worldwide on its opening day. Within 11 days, it amassed ₹800 crore globally, eventually surpassing ₹1,180 crore, making it one of the highest-grossing Indian films of all time. Critics praised the film's ambitious storytelling, visual grandeur, and performances, particularly highlighting Amitabh Bachchan's portrayal of Ashwatthama. 


📺 Streaming Availability

Following its theatrical success, Kalki 2898 AD became available for streaming on platforms like Netflix and Amazon Prime Video, allowing a wider audience to experience this cinematic spectacle.
